Description

Main Roles and Responsibilities

  • Responsible for the daily operations and maintenance of workshop(s) assigned, and ensure its optimal functionality
  • Supervise students' projects, provide technical supervision and guidance to students on the production of scaled and full-scaled prototypes, and on the usage of Sculpture / Ceramics Workshop(s), which includes metal and wire work, welding, plaster work, carving, mould making, rapid prototyping, etc.
  • Preparation of materials and providing technical assistance / consultation with students on planning, testing, materials usage, constructing and making artwork of their projects with the different machines
  • Conduct induction classes on safe operations of workshop machinery (Pug mill, slab roller, etc.) and proper workshop regulations (attire, conduct, etc).
  • Maintain safe housekeeping for storage of chemicals and raw ingredients, inventory of facilities and, monitor usage and loan of equipment to users
  • Ensure users adhere strictly to rules and regulations pertaining to use of facilities
  • Planning and forecasting budgeting for workshop and the school
  • Perform other ad hoc duties as required

Requirements:


  • Minimum qualification of diploma in related discipline with at least 3 years of relevant working experience and in a workshop-environment is be a plus
  • Must be workshop-trained and possess strong technical making skills, fabrication methods, and material knowledge in 3-dimensional practices
  • Proficient with administrative software skills in Microsoft Words / Excel and Powerpoint, and proficient in Rhinoceros, ZBrush, Blender and Illustrator is a plus
  • A strong team player with good interpersonal skills and passionate about working and guiding students
